Why Thermal Printing Saves Your School Budget and Time
Traditional inkjet or laser printers require expensive ink cartridges that frequently dry out or clog between uses. Thermal printers use heat-sensitive paper, completely eliminating the recurring cost of ink and toner, which preserves precious school funds for student resources.
Beyond the cost, thermal printers are significantly faster and quieter, making them ideal for shared office spaces or home setups. Transitioning to this technology reduces the time spent on troubleshooting hardware issues, allowing volunteers to dedicate their energy to the children and programs that truly matter.
Connecting Your Printer to School Donor Management Apps
Most modern thermal printers integrate easily with popular donor management platforms via cloud-based software or desktop drivers. By connecting these tools, schools can pull donor addresses directly from their database and print labels in a continuous flow.
This automation reduces the risk of transcription errors and ensures that every mailing reaches the correct recipient on time. Taking the time to sync these systems early in the school year saves countless hours of manual data entry for busy parents and administrators alike.
Choosing the Right Label Sizes for Professional Appeals
The visual impact of a mailing is heavily influenced by the size and quality of the label used for the donor’s address. Standardizing label sizes helps maintain a consistent, professional brand identity across all school outreach materials.
- Small (Standard Address): Ideal for postcards and standard envelopes.
- Medium (Shipping/Return Labels): Best for packages containing donor thank-you gifts or sponsorship kits.
- Large (Custom/Branded Labels): Essential for major donor appeals or event invitations that require a bolder presentation.
Selecting the right size ensures that the message remains clean, professional, and readable. Thoughtful presentation signals to donors that their contributions are being stewarded with care and attention to detail.
